DAFENG MARINER

/ Reefer, IMO 8319031

DAFENG MARINER is currently in Huangpu, last seen more than 12h ago

The vessel was built in 1984, and is sailing under the flag of Panama. Her length overall (LOA) is 94 meters, and her width (beam) is 15 meters. Her summer deadweight capacity is 3,827 tonnes.
